Hello everyone,
I have an I have a 67 Firebird 400 convertible. Out of nowhere, the interior lights, including the center console, and two door jam lights won’t turn off. I played around with the headlamp switch and I got it to turn off. However, the next time I drove it, they came back on and wouldn’t turn off. So I replaced the headlight switch today thinking that was all the problem but it didn’t help. Maybe it’s a loose ground? Any suggestions would be greatly appreciated. Thanks in advance!

The door jamb switches are self adjusting, to adjust to the different gaps between the door and the door jamb on different vehicles. Sometimes this self adjusting feature "slips", and the switch get out of adjustment. If that happens, it often helps to take a pair of pliers and pull the switch out to the fully extended position. then close the door and let the switch readjust. In the picture below, the tubular part, to the right of the of the hexagon part, is the self adjuster. https://www.amesperf.com/parts/5650/Sorry if my wording is a bit strange, it is difficult to find the right words in a foreign language as english.

The other issue is that the lights are always hot and ground through the door jam switches. If the lightbulb holder grounds to the dash the lights go on. Mine would flash when I hit bumps and the light bulb holder hit the dash.
